Daniel Wang, Jr

For the third year in a row, Daniel Wang, Jr. is the #1 First In Math player in the nation, all grades. Honored at a luncheon with First In Math creator Robert Sun, Daniel celebrated his achievement alongside his family and school principal. A student at Our Lady of Calvary School in Philadelphia, he will enter 8th grade in the fall and may compete for a Top Ten Award next year. Passionate about math, he also enjoys reading, bowling, and early American history. Sun praises Daniel’s rare accomplishment, noting he is one of only two players ever to win three consecutive titles. Along with his All Star trophy, Daniel received a custom crystal award.

About Dr. May

Dr. Lola J. May (1923-2007) was a noted mathematics educator, consultant, author and producer of audio-visual materials. A pioneer in mathematics education and an early proponent of the new math educational process, May was beloved by her students, and became a household name among mathematics educators.
